Quick question. I know that with all tuners it's easy to flip from stock flash to desired flash quickly.

I was speaking with a relative who works in a dealership as the guy who handles all computer work. He warned me about warranty issues with flashing.

He said these days anytime they hook up to the machine, they specifically check logged timestamp of update. If it doesn't match origination date from sale it gets flagged as tampered with and is cause for challenging warranty claims.

Anybody have experience with this? Is this just a concern with more experienced techs, do all dealerships do this? Next purchase for me is either ktuner (if they become available again) or hondata. Just want to know what I'm signing up for.

I would not take casual conversations too seriously.

My understanding is the policy is set by Honda, not the dealerships. The dealerships are happy to do the repairs and then foot the bill to Honda. Especially for a big job, it has to be approved by Honda and they sometimes send someone to assess the damages.

My friend has a 2016 Mazda 3 which had condensations inside one of the headlights. Mazda Canada actually sent someone to inspect the headlight before approving the replacement.
